@import "https://fonts.googleapis.com/css2?family=Inter:wght@400;500;600;700&display=swap";#root{flex-direction:column;height:100dvh;padding:20px;display:flex}@media (min-width:768px){#root{flex-direction:row}}body{background-color:#19252a;font-family:Inter,sans-serif}.pdr-sticker{color:#8b8b8b;background-color:#f0f0f0}.main-content{width:100%}.divider{border:1px solid #0000001a}.result-box{background-color:#e6f0ff;border:1px solid #d1e0f0}@media screen and (max-width:768px){#root{flex-direction:row;height:auto;padding:0;overflow:hidden}.mobile-hidden{margin-left:-100%}.sidebar,.main-content{flex-shrink:0}}@keyframes fade_in{0%{opacity:0;transform:scale(.95)}60%{opacity:1}to{transform:none}}.error-wrapper{justify-content:center;align-items:center;height:100%;padding:0 4rem;animation:.25s fade_in;display:flex}.error-card{color:#ed4336;background-color:#fce8e7;border:2px solid #ff7f73;border-radius:5px;gap:15px;max-width:60%;padding:30px;display:flex}.simulation-placeholder{color:#777;flex-direction:column;justify-content:center;align-items:center;height:100%;font-family:sans-serif;display:flex;position:relative}.gears{width:100px;height:80px;margin-bottom:10px;position:relative}.gear,.gear.small{border-radius:50%;animation:none;position:absolute}.gear{width:60px;height:60px;top:10px;left:0}.gear.small{width:40px;height:40px;bottom:10px;right:0;left:unset;top:0}.gear>svg,.gear.small>svg{stroke:#777;fill:#777;width:100%;height:100%}@keyframes spin{0%{transform:rotate(0)}to{transform:rotate(360deg)}}.simulation-placeholder.loading .gear,.simulation-placeholder.loading .gear.small{animation:3s linear infinite spin}.result-card-wrapper{flex-direction:column;align-items:center;padding:0 4rem;animation:.25s fade_in;display:flex}.result-card{background-color:#fff;border-radius:12px;width:100%;padding:2rem 2rem 3rem;box-shadow:0 4px 6px #0000001a}.result-card-header{justify-content:space-between;align-items:center;display:flex}.result-card-header>h2{color:#15253c;font-family:Open Sans,sans-serif;font-size:22px;font-weight:600}.result-card-dl-button,.result-card-quit-button{color:#0c3949;border:2px solid #0c3949;border-radius:7px;padding:8px 16px}.result-card-quit-button{border:none;display:none}.result-card-dl-button>svg{aspect-ratio:1;width:1.5em;height:1.5em;display:inline-block}.result-card-quit-button>svg{width:1.25em;height:1.25em}.result-card-parameters{color:#15253c;background-color:#cee1e8;border-radius:15px;padding:1px 7px;font-size:12px;font-style:italic;display:inline-block}.result-card-parameters>span{padding:0 10px;position:relative}.result-card-parameters>span:not(:last-child):after{content:"";background-color:#0c394988;width:1px;height:70%;position:absolute;top:15%;right:0;transform:translate(-50%)}.result-card-content{flex-direction:column;width:100%;margin-top:20px;display:flex}.result-card-main-info-section{background-color:#086b8c33;border-radius:5px;flex-direction:column;align-items:center;margin-bottom:30px;padding:10px 0;display:flex}.result-card-main-info-section .kv-table-item{border-top:2px solid #0c39492e;border-bottom:0}.result-card-main-info-main-row{border-radius:5px;align-items:center;width:100%;padding:10px 20px;display:flex}.result-card-main-info-row{align-items:center;width:100%;padding:5px 20px;display:flex}.result-card-main-info{flex-direction:column;justify-content:center;align-items:center;gap:10px;width:50%;display:flex;position:relative}.result-card-main-info-value{font-size:24px;font-weight:bolder}.result-card-main-info:first-child:after{content:"";background-color:#0c394988;width:1px;height:70%;position:absolute;top:15%;right:0;transform:translate(-50%)}.result-card-main-info-separator{background-color:#000;width:1px;height:50%}.result-card-section:first-child{margin-top:30px}.result-card-section:not(:last-child){margin-bottom:30px}.result-card-section h3{color:#15253c;letter-spacing:.5px;align-items:center;gap:15px;margin-bottom:6px;font-family:Open Sans,sans-serif;font-size:20px;font-weight:600;display:flex}.result-card-section h3 svg{height:1.5em}.result-card-localisation,.result-card-limitation{width:100%}.result-card-localisation{padding:0 20px}.result-card-warning{width:70%;letter-spacing:0%;color:#fff;margin-top:10px;font-family:Inter;font-size:13px;font-weight:400;line-height:1.25}@media screen and (max-width:768px){.result-card-wrapper{padding:5px}.result-card-header{gap:15px;margin-bottom:10px}.result-card-main-info-main-row{flex-direction:column;gap:10px}.result-card-main-info{width:90%}.result-card-main-info:first-child:after{display:none}.result-card-section:first-child{margin-top:10px}.result-card-header>button{padding:8px}.result-card-header>button>span{display:none}.result-card-header>h2{font-size:18px}.result-card-quit-button{display:unset}}.kv-table-head{color:#999fa1;padding:5px 0;font-size:14px;display:flex}.kv-table-head>div{width:50%}.kv-table-item{border-bottom:1px solid #d9d9d9;align-items:center;font-size:14px;display:flex}.kv-table-item:last-child{border-bottom:none}.kv-table-item>div{color:#292e33;width:50%;margin-top:4px;padding:4px 0}.kv-table-item:last-child>div{border-bottom:none}.kv-table-item>div:first-child{width:30%}.kv-table-item>div:last-child{word-break:break-word}.kv-table-label{flex-direction:column;display:flex}.kv-table-sub-label{font-weight:400}.kv-table-value{word-break:break-all}@media screen and (max-width:768px){.kv-table-item{flex-direction:column;align-items:baseline}.kv-table-item>div{width:100%}.kv-table-item>div:first-child{color:#000;width:100%;font-size:13px}.result-card-localisation{padding:0}.result-card-section h3{margin-bottom:0}.result-card-section h3 svg{display:none}}.sidebar{color:#fff;background-color:#0c3949;border-radius:30px;flex-direction:column;flex-shrink:0;justify-content:space-between;width:100%;padding:49px 13px;transition:all .3s;display:flex}@media (min-width:768px){.sidebar{width:21rem}}.sidebar-content{flex-direction:column;gap:2em;padding:0 20px;display:flex}.sidebar-header{flex-direction:column;align-items:center;display:flex}.sidebar-header>h2{text-align:center;margin-top:18px;margin-bottom:0;font-family:Urbanist;font-size:20px;font-weight:900;line-height:120%}.sidebar-header>img{height:40px}.application-version{color:#9ca3af;font-size:.75rem;line-height:1rem}.sidebar-section{flex-direction:column;gap:20px;display:flex}.sidebar-section>h3{color:#f9fbfd;font-family:Nunito Sans;font-size:14px;font-weight:700}.input-group{border:2px solid #ffffffc7;border-radius:5px;align-items:center;padding:.25rem .5rem;display:flex;position:relative}.input-group label{color:#fff;background:#0c3949;margin:0;padding:0 5px;font-size:11px;font-weight:500;line-height:1.25rem;position:absolute;top:-1em;left:5px}.input-group input{color:#ffffffc7;background:0 0;border:none;outline:none;width:100%;padding:.5rem}.input-group input::-webkit-outer-spin-button{-webkit-appearance:none;margin:0}.input-group input::-webkit-inner-spin-button{-webkit-appearance:none;margin:0}.input-group input[type=number]{-moz-appearance:textfield}.input-group-value-type{flex-shrink:0}.raccordment-type-selector{background-color:#fff;border-radius:50px;justify-content:space-between;padding:.25em;display:flex;overflow:hidden}.btn-switch{color:#000;font-weight:initial;padding:.5rem 1rem;font-size:.875rem;line-height:1.25rem}.btn-switch-selected{color:#fff;background-color:#2964a0;border-radius:50px;font-weight:700}.simulate-btn{background-color:#2964a0;border-radius:.375rem;width:100%;padding-top:.75rem;padding-bottom:.75rem;font-size:1.125rem;font-weight:600;line-height:1.75rem;transition:background-color .2s ease-in-out}.simulate-btn:hover{background-color:#0056b3}.reset-btn{color:#fff;border-radius:.375rem;justify-content:center;align-items:center;gap:10px;width:100%;padding-top:.75rem;padding-bottom:.75rem;font-weight:600;transition:background-color .2s ease-in-out;display:flex}.reset-btn:hover{background-color:#ffffff1a}.reset-btn>img{height:1.75em}